2nd culprit....not enough sleep! Insufficient sleep can hamper your weight loss efforts by raising the hormone cortisol: chronic elevations of this stress hormone can lead to a breakdown of muscle tissue. Lack of sleep also lowers your levels of leptin, which controls how full you feel, while raising ghrelin, which increases your hunger! To ensure successful weight loss efforts, try to shoot for at least 7 hours a day (preferably 8) of sleep per night.
